Ready, set, renovate! As posted on the state procurement portal, School No. 48 on Bonch-Bruyevich Street will get a 230-million-ruble facelift, starting in May 2025. By October 31, 2026, you'll be staring at a totally revamped school. The funding for this opus comes from the 2026 Nizhny Novgorod budget, with a mix from federal, regional, and city coffers.
Joining the renovation revolution is School No. 123 on Gvozdilnaya Street, with a 132.4-million-ruble facelift in the pipeline, coordinated with School No. 48's project timeline. The butterfly effect of this revamp hits October 31, 2026, and again, the city's 2026 budget provides the funding.
Next up, School No. 151 on Boris Panyin Street is getting in on the action with an 26.1-million-ruble facade refurbishment. The work needs to be completed by September 30, 2025, and as you've probably guessed, funds are sourced from the city budget.
Interested contractors, the clock is ticking! Applications for participating in the bidding for each project need to be submitted by the respective deadlines (May 14 for School No. 151 and May 20 for the others).
